Thirdly, and on a very sad note. My little kitten Tiger was becoming more and more skinny, and his belly became more and more rounded. I took him in on Saturday because even though everyone kept telling me it was normal for kitttens to have bellies I knew something was wrong. As soon as I took him out of the carrier the vet said he had what is known as FIP. It is a fatal disease with no cure that fills the poor kitties cavities with fluid. Apparently he would have died within a few weeks. I had to decide right then and there to put him down. It seems that he had it all along, had been infected at the shelter. There was nothing I could have done differnt. At least I can be thankful that there were no decisions to be made. However now I am dealing with a battle of hoping the other one is not infected. They know so little about this disease even though it is the third largest killer of cats. Lily may have it and it hasn’t shown up, she may be a carrier… or she may not be affected at all.
